Beth A. Lown is a scholar working on General Health Professions, Public Health, Environmental and Occupational Health and Psychiatry and Mental health. According to data from OpenAlex, Beth A. Lown has authored 51 papers receiving a total of 1.9k ind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 37 papers in General Health Professions, 22 papers in Public Health, Environmental and Occupational Health and 20 papers in Psychiatry and Mental health. Recurrent topics in Beth A. Lown’s work include Empathy and Medical Education (20 papers), Patient-Provider Communication in Healthcare (19 papers) and Innovations in Medical Education (16 papers). Beth A. Lown is often cited by papers focused on Empathy and Medical Education (20 papers), Patient-Provider Communication in Healthcare (19 papers) and Innovations in Medical Education (16 papers). Beth A. Lown collaborates with scholars based in United States, United Kingdom and Canada. Beth A. Lown's co-authors include Colleen Manning, Lori R. Newman, Charles J. Hatem, Cathy Kline, Jill Thistlethwaite, William Godolphin, Angela Towle, Elizabeth A. Rider, Arlene M. Katz and Patricia Solomon and has published in prestigious journals such as Annals of Internal Medicine, PLoS ONE and Clinical Infectious Diseases.
